#998196 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#998196 is composed of 60% red, 50.6% green and 58.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 15.7% magenta, 2% yellow and 40% black. It has a hue angle of 307.5 degrees, a saturation of 10.5% and a lightness of 55.3%. #998196 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#33032d. Closest websafe color is: #999999.

Shades and Tints of #998196

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040304 is the darkest color, while #faf8f9 is the lightest one.
